Combine oil, vinegar, maple syrup and mustard in a small bowl or a jar with a tight-fitting lid; whisk or shake until well blended. Each ingredient of this Maple Mustard Balsamic Dressing can be easily replaced in equal amounts by the following: Maple Syrup: Raw Honey, Agave Nectar, Coconut Nectar, Any thick liquid sweetener.
